1. Define Clear Navigation Hierarchy
Establishing a logical and organized navigation hierarchy is crucial for a user-friendly site. Users should effortlessly find the information they need; thus, it's essential to plan your site's structure with usability in mind. Consider these guidelines when designing your navigation hierarchy:
– Create a Visual Sitemap: Represent your site's structure visually to identify content relationships and prioritize information, ensuring a smooth flow for users
– Group Related Content: Organize content into categories and subcategories to facilitate intuitive navigation and improve site scalability
– Limit Primary Navigation Options: Prevent cognitive overload by limiting the number of top-level navigation items, adhering to the “Rule of 7” (i.e., a maximum of seven menu items)
2. Utilize Efficient Navigation Layouts
The choice of navigation layout directly impacts the user experience. Selecting an appropriate layout that maximizes usability and responsiveness is key to providing a pleasing and accessible experience. Examine these popular navigation layouts:
– Horizontal: This layout is ideal for sites with a limited number of primary menu items and ensures ease of access, especially on desktop devices
– Vertical: Suitable for sites with complex hierarchies or multiple subcategories, vertical navigation allows for better organization and scalability
– Hamburger/Off-Canvas: A convenient option for responsive design, the hamburger menu conserves screen space and focuses on user-centered mobile navigation
– Sticky: Implementing a sticky (fixed) menu guarantees easy site navigation regardless of the user's scrolling position
3. Design Visually Appealing and Functional Menu Items
To enhance user engagement and simplify navigation, focus on the visual appeal and functionality of your menu items. Apply these design principles to create an outstanding menu system:
– Ensure Readability: Use clear, legible fonts and appropriate font sizes for easy interpretation of menu items
– Create Visual Hierarchy: Employ different font styles, sizes, and colors to emphasize the importance of primary, secondary, and tertiary menu items
– Utilize Whitespace: Maintain appropriate spacing between menu items for better readability and a clutter-free appearance
– Prioritize Accessibility: Follow WCAG accessibility guidelines, ensure keyboard accessibility, and use ARIA roles for screen reader compatibility
4. Optimize Clickability with Clear and Recognizable Buttons
Clickable elements, such as buttons or links, must be easily recognizable and functional. Apply these techniques to optimize clickability and enhance user experience:
– Employ Clear Visual Cues: Differentiate clickable elements from static content using visual indicators, such as distinct colors, underlines, or hover effects
– Use Descriptive and Concise Labels: Ensure buttons and links are self-explanatory and accurately represent the content or action they lead to
– Maintain Optimal Button Sizes: Establish a balance between visibility and screen space usage by creating adequately sized buttons, particularly on mobile devices
5. Implement Breadcrumbs for Enhanced Contextual Navigation
Breadcrumbs are an effective way to show users their current location within the site hierarchy and provide a linear path back to the homepage. Implement breadcrumbs by considering these best practices:
– Maintain Consistency: Use a single breadcrumb style and positioning throughout your site to establish familiarity and ease of use
– Keep It Minimal: Display only essential hierarchical levels, avoiding middle subcategories to reduce clutter
– Design for Clarity: Utilize visual separators and typography contrast to distinguish between breadcrumb levels and improve readability
6. Prioritize Mobile Responsiveness and Cross-Browser Compatibility
As more users access websites via various devices and browsers, ensuring seamless navigation across different platforms is essential. Optimize your site's responsiveness and compatibility by:
– Using Responsive Design Practices: Employ flexible layouts, resizable images, and conditional loading to adapt your navigation system to different screen sizes and resolutions
– Testing Cross-Browser Functionality: Regularly test your site navigation on various browsers, such as Chrome, Firefox, Safari, and Edge, to identify potential issues and inconsistencies
7. Regularly Evaluate and Improve Navigation Performance
Continuous evaluation and improvement are crucial for maintaining an effective navigation system. Conduct periodic assessments and user testing to identify areas that require optimization. Utilize analytics tools, such as Google Analytics or Hotjar, to gather insights on user behavior, engagement, and navigation patterns.

1. Image Compression and Optimization
One of the primary factors affecting website speed is the size and weight of images. Optimizing your images can improve load times significantly, as it reduces the amount of data that needs to be transferred when a user accesses your site. To compress your images without losing quality, consider using tools like:
- WP Smush: This popular WordPress plugin compresses and optimizes images automatically as you upload them, removing unnecessary data without affecting visual quality.
- Imagify: Another efficient WordPress plugin, Imagify offers different image compression levels and allows you to optimize images in bulk, saving you time and effort.
In addition, choosing the appropriate image format can help reduce image file size. JPEG (or JPG) is generally preferable for photographs, while PNG is ideal for graphics with fewer colors and transparent backgrounds.
2. Browser Caching Solutions
When a user visits your site, their browser downloads the necessary files to display the page. By implementing browser caching, the browser stores a locally saved version of your site, reducing server requests and improving load times for repeat visitors.
WordPress offers several caching plugins to help enhance site performance, with some popular choices being:
- W3 Total Cache: This comprehensive caching solution offers a multitude of features, including page caching, minification, and content delivery network (CDN) integration, boosting site performance and improving user experience.
- WP Super Cache: A more lightweight option, WP Super Cache generates static files of your dynamic WordPress pages, reducing server load and providing faster load times for users.
3. Minification of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ript
Minification is the process of eliminating unnecessary characters, whitespaces, and comments from code files, thereby reducing their size and improving site performance. WordPress plugins that specialize in code minification include:
- Autoptimize: This plugin optimizes site performance by aggregating, minifying, and caching scripts and styles, leading to a more streamlined and efficient website.
- Fast Velocity Minify: Fast Velocity Minify combines, minifies and caches your site's HTML, CSS, and JavaScript files, reducing server load and improving page load times.
By minifying your code, you ensure a smoother loading experience for your users, contributing to their overall satisfaction and engagement with your site.
4. Content Delivery Network (CDN) Integration
A CDN is a network of servers spread across multiple locations that work efficiently to serve cached content to users based on their geographical proximity. CDN integration helps decrease server response times and can significantly improve site speed performance for users worldwide.
To integrate a CDN into your WordPress site, you can opt for plugins like:
- Cloudflare: One of the most popular CDN services, Cloudflare offers DDoS protection, caching, and optimization features, ensuring optimal site performance regardless of user location.
- StackPath: StackPath, formerly known as MaxCDN, is another reliable CDN service, providing easy WordPress integration and robust caching options to enhance site speed and performance.
5. Choosing the Right Hosting Provider
Your choice of hosting provider plays a crucial role in determining your site's speed. Opt for a hosting service that meets your requirements not only in terms of storage but also server response. For WordPress sites, managed WordPress hosting solutions (such as WP Engine, Kinsta, or SiteGround) may offer better performance optimization, automatic updates, and security benefits.

7 Secrets to Crafting Visually Stunning WordPress Landing Pages for High Conversions
1. Compelling Visuals and Imagery
Incorporating high-quality, relevant visuals in your landing page design is a powerful way to capture your audience's attention and evoke the desired emotional response. Keep these tips in mind when utilizing images, icons, or videos:
- Select Images That Support Your Message: Ensure the visuals resonate with your target audience and reinforce your brand identity
- Optimize Image Sizes: Compress images using tools like TinyPNG or WP Smush to minimize loading time without compromising quality
- Use Original Images or High-Quality Stock Photos: Avoid using generic or overused images to ensure authenticity and exclusivity
- Pay Attention to Image Placement: Strategically position images to complement your content and enhance readability
2. Engaging Headlines and Persuasive Copy
Your landing page's headline and copy are critical in persuading visitors to take the desired action. Follow these guidelines for effective headlines and persuasive copywriting:
- Craft Clear and Compelling Headlines: Develop attention-catching headlines that succinctly convey your value proposition and address your audience's needs
- Use Persuasive Language: Integrate action-oriented words and phrases to stimulate interest and encourage users to take action
- Keep Your Copy Concise and Focused: Avoid overwhelming your audience with excessive text and ensure your copywriting is clear and to the point
- Focus on Benefits and Outcomes: Highlight the advantages users can gain from your product or service rather than solely discussing its features
3. Strategic Call-to-Action (CTA)
A well-designed call-to-action can significantly impact your landing page's conversion rate. Consider the following aspects when creating your CTA:
- Make Your CTA Stand Out: Utilize contrasting colors and high-visibility typography to ensure your CTA button draws attention
- Keep Messaging Clear and Action-Oriented: Develop concise, persuasive copy for your CTA that clearly communicates the outcome you want your users to achieve
- Consider Button Placement: Position your CTA strategically within your landing page design to optimize its chances of being clicked (e.g., above the fold, near valuable information)
4. Streamlined User Experience (UX)
A seamless user experience is paramount for engaging your landing page visitors and guiding them toward conversion. Optimize your page's UX by following these recommendations:
- Simplify the Layout: Organize your content in a logical, easy-to-navigate hierarchy that allows users to quickly absorb the information they need
- Optimize Mobile Responsiveness: Ensure your landing page design adapts seamlessly to various devices and screen sizes for an optimal user experience
- Minimize Distractions: Eliminate unnecessary elements or links that could divert your users' attention away from the primary goal of your landing page
5. Build Trust through Social Proof and Testimonials
Adding social proof and testimonials to your landing page can foster credibility, trust, and reassurance among your target audience. Implement these strategies to effectively utilize social proof:
- Showcase Genuine Customer Testimonials: Include authentic, relatable, and detailed testimonials that highlight your product or service's value
- Display Logos of Well-Known Clients or Partners: Featuring logos of reputable companies you've worked with can boost your credibility and trustworthiness
- Include Case Studies or Success Stories: Demonstrate the effectiveness of your offering with real-life examples and quantifiable results
6. Utilize FOMO (Fear of Missing Out) Tactics
Creating a sense of urgency and scarcity can motivate users to take action faster. Employ these FOMO techniques to encourage prompt action:
- Display Limited-Time Offers: Promote time-sensitive deals or discounts that users must act on quickly to capitalize on the incentive
- Show Limited Availability: Indicate if your product or service has limited availability, such as by displaying a countdown timer or available spots
7. Test and Optimize Your Landing Page
Lastly, conducting thorough testing and optimization is key to ensuring your landing page continually performs at its best. Consider these testing methods:
- A/B Testing: Experiment with different elements of your landing page (e.g., headlines, visuals, or CTAs) to determine which configuration performs best in terms of user engagement and conversion rates
- Heatmaps and User Behavior Analysis: Utilize tools like Hotjar or Crazy Egg to record visitors' interactions with your landing page, enabling you to identify areas for improvement and better understand user behavior

1. Selecting the Right Translation Method
When creating a multilingual WordPress website, it's important to choose the most suitable translation method to ensure an accurate and consistent user experience. There are three primary methods to consider:
- Machine Translation: Powered by artificial intelligence, machine translation offers an efficient and cost-effective way to translate content between languages. However, it may not always provide 100% accurate translations, often struggling to account for linguistic nuances and cultural contexts.
- Manual Translation: Involving human expertise and experience, manual translation usually ensures higher translation accuracy and a better understanding of cultural and contextual elements. However, this method can be time-consuming and labor-intensive.
- Professional Translation Services: Hiring a professional translation agency can provide the best balance between speed, accuracy, and quality. While it may be costlier than other methods, professional services deliver comprehensive translations and ensure a consistent user experience across multiple languages.
2. Leveraging WordPress Multilingual Plugins
After selecting the appropriate translation method, the next step is to choose a WordPress plugin that supports multilingual functionality. These plugins enable you to manage translations and display content in multiple languages effortlessly. Some popular multilingual plugins include:
- WPML (WordPress Multilingual Plugin) – Widely renowned and powerful, WPML offers a wealth of features, from translating text, media, and even SEO metadata. It also supports integration with popular translation services and works seamlessly with most WordPress themes.
- Polylang – A free and user-friendly option, Polylang allows you to create a multilingual site by adding translations to your existing posts, pages, and media. It also supports the use of subdomains or separate directories for each language version of your site.
- Weglot – Instantly translating and displaying your website content in multiple languages, Weglot boasts features like machine translation with options for manual editing, automatic language detection, and compatibility with other WordPress plugins.
3. Managing Language Switching for Seamless User Experience
Equally important to providing accurate translations is facilitating a smooth and intuitive language-switching experience for users. When implementing a multilingual WordPress site, there are several design considerations to help users navigate between languages with ease:
- Language Selection Dropdown: Consider inserting a language selection dropdown menu in your website's header or footer, allowing users to switch languages seamlessly. Additionally, you can display the menu as a list in the sidebar or as flags representing each language, making it easily recognizable.
- Browser Language Detection: Some WordPress plugins offer browser language detection, automatically displaying the site in the user's preferred language for an optimized browsing experience.
- URL Structure: Be mindful of your website's URL structure and ensure it reflects the chosen language for improved user experience and SEO purposes.
4. Enhancing SEO for Multilingual Websites
Optimizing your multilingual WordPress site for search engines is vital to increase visibility, cater to diverse audiences and drive higher engagement and conversions. Here are some strategies to enhance global SEO:
- Hreflang Tags: These HTML tags indicate the language and regional targeting of a web page to search engines, helping them serve the correct language version to users. You can generate hreflang tags manually or use SEO plugins that support hreflang implementation.
- Separate Sitemaps: For each language version of your site, create a separate sitemap to submit to search engines like Google Search Console. This practice helps search engines discover and index your multilingual content more efficiently.
- Language-Specific Keyword Research: Conducting keyword research for each language and region is essential for effective SEO. Google Ads' Keyword Planner or tools like SEMrush can provide you with localized keyword data based on search volume, competition, and more.

1. Prioritize a User-Friendly Layout and Navigation
Your website's layout and navigation should be intuitive, clean, and easy to understand. A well-organized structure enables users to quickly find the information they seek, ultimately enhancing their overall experience. To achieve this:
– Use a clear hierarchy that reflects your site's content organization
– Employ consistent menu structures across all pages
– Ensure easy access to important sections, like “Home,” “About Us,” and “Contact”
– Implement breadcrumbs for improved navigation through deeper pages
2. Choose the Right Typography and Legibility
Typography plays a critical role in conveying your brand's personality and fostering readability. Be deliberate with your font choices and ensure they align with your design aesthetics while also prioritizing legibility. Consider the following:
– Use fonts that are easy to read across devices; sans-serif fonts like Arial and Helvetica often work well
– Limit the number of different font families used for a consistent design
– Follow a hierarchical approach for font sizes to emphasize headings and main content
– Utilize line spacing, letter spacing, and adequate contrast to improve readability
3. Utilize Engaging Color Schemes and Visual Elements
Colors have a significant impact on user perceptions and emotions. They can either unify your design or create dissonance. Select color schemes that are consistent with your overall branding and enhance user engagement. Remember to:
– Use a primary color palette of around 2-3 colors, with complementary or contrasting shades as accents
– Ensure suitable contrast between text and background colors
– Leverage white space strategically to create a sense of balance and emphasize important content
4. Implement Responsive Design: Cater to All Device Types
With the proliferation of mobile devices, creating a website that provides a seamless user experience across screen sizes is crucial. Responsive design ensures that your website adapts to various devices without compromising its aesthetics or functionality. Incorporate the following best practices:
– Choose a responsive WordPress theme or use plugins like WPtouch for mobile optimization
– Test your website on different devices and browsers to ensure a consistent experience
– Employ mobile-friendly navigation systems, such as collapsible menus or “hamburger” icons
5. Optimize Website Performance and Loading Speed
A slow-loading website deters visitors and ranks lower in search engine results. Performance optimization is vital for delivering a satisfying user experience and enhancing your website's search engine visibility. To optimize your website's performance:
– Use a reputable hosting provider for improved server response times
– Compress images and multimedia elements with tools like Smush, TinyPNG, or ShortPixel
– Utilize caching plugins, such as WP Rocket or W3 Total Cache
– Minify CSS and JavaScript files using plugins like Autoptimize or Async JavaScript
– Use downsized small files for high quality photos videos that you can create with a professional video production company.
6. Employ SEO Best Practices for Improved Visibility
An effective WordPress website design must incorporate search engine optimization (SEO) practices to enhance its visibility in search results. Utilize on-page SEO strategies to help search engines understand your content better. Some notable practices include:
– Including target keywords in titles, headings, and content
– Crafting descriptive and unique meta titles and descriptions for each page
– Using an SEO plugin, such as Yoast SEO or RankMath, to monitor and optimize your content
– Implementing internal linking to connect relevant content and provide additional value to users
7. Integrate Engaging Multimedia Elements
Well-curated images, videos, and other multimedia elements add value to your content, engage users, and enhance your website's overall aesthetics. To optimally utilize multimedia:
– Ensure image and video files are of high quality but compressed for faster loading
– Utilize relevant alt-text and titles for images to improve SEO and enhance accessibility
– Embed videos from established platforms like YouTube or Vimeo rather than self-hosting, which may slow down your site
8. Emphasize Accessibility for Enhanced User Experience
An accessible website ensures that all users, including those with disabilities, can engage with your content effortlessly. Prioritizing accessibility not only improves user experience but also enhances your website's SEO. Some accessibility best practices include:
– Providing clear and descriptive link texts
– Ensuring keyboard navigation for all interactive elements
– Including alternative text for images and multimedia content
– Offering appropriate contrast levels between text and backgrounds
9. Maintain a Consistent Brand Identity
A consistent and cohesive design across your entire website helps cultivate trust in your brand and ensures users feel comfortable and familiar when navigating your site. Consistency can be maintained by:
– Utilizing a style guide to standardize typography, colors, images, and other visual elements
– Ensuring consistent navigation structures and layouts throughout your site
– Reflecting your brand identity in both written and visual content
10. Regularly Update and Maintain Your WordPress Website
A well-maintained website ensures its security, functionality, and performance remain optimal. Regular updates also convey professionalism and dedication to providing an exceptional user experience. To achieve this:
– Keep your WordPress platform, themes, and plugins updated
– Regularly review your website’s analytics to identify areas for improvement

Top Must-Have WordPress Plugins for Enhanced Website Functionality
1. Yoast SEO: Drive Organic Traffic with Search Engine Optimization
As search engine optimization (SEO) plays a crucial role in driving organic traffic to your website, Yoast SEO is the go-to plugin for those looking to improve their site's search engine rankings. This popular plugin offers an all-in-one solution for optimizing your website's on-page SEO, including:
– Keyword optimization: Analyze your content for targeted keyword usage and receive recommendations for improvement
– Readability analysis: Evaluate the readability of your content and identify areas for enhancement
– XML sitemaps: Automatically generate sitemaps for your website to facilitate crawling and indexing by search engines
– Breadcrumbs: Add customizable breadcrumb navigation for enhanced user experience and improved search engine crawling
2. Akismet Anti-Spam: Protect Your Site from Comment Spam
Dealing with spam comments can become a time-consuming chore for website administrators. Adding the Akismet Anti-Spam plugin to your WordPress site can alleviate this burden and maintain the quality of your site's comment section. This plugin filters your comments through an algorithm to identify and block spam, allowing you to focus on engaging with genuine users. Notable features include:
– Automatically checks and filters spam comments: Save time and maintain a spam-free comment section
– Discard Feature: Instantly discard the most blatant spam to free up server resources
– Comment status history: Easily view which comments were marked as spam by the Akismet system
3. WP Rocket: Boost Site Speed and Performance
Website loading speed is a critical factor in determining user experience and search engine rankings. By integrating WP Rocket, a premium caching plugin, you can dramatically improve your site's performance and loading times. WP Rocket offers numerous features for website optimization, including:
– Page caching: Create static versions of your pages for faster loading
– Browser caching: Store frequently used files locally on the user's device, reducing server load
– Minification of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ript: Optimize your code for reduced file sizes and improved loading speeds
– LazyLoad: Only load images and videos when the user scrolls to them, saving bandwidth and improving page speed
4. WooCommerce: Power Your Online Store
If you're running an e-commerce website on WordPress, WooCommerce is likely the most popular and powerful choice for an e-commerce plugin. WooCommerce facilitates the creation, management, and customization of online stores with robust features, including:
– Product management: Easily create and manage your product catalog, including physical and digital products
– Secure payments: Seamlessly integrate popular payment gateways for secure transactions
– Shipping and taxes: Calculate shipping rates and taxes based on your store's location and the buyer's location
– Extensions: Choose from hundreds of available WooCommerce extensions to add custom functionality to your online store
(Source: https://woocommerce.com/)
5. Contact Form 7: Simplify Communication with Visitors
Creating user-friendly contact forms is essential for enabling communication between your site visitors and your business. Contact Form 7 offers a reliable solution for creating and managing multiple contact forms on your WordPress site. Key features of the plugin include:
– Custom form creation: Develop contact forms with the necessary fields according to your specific requirements
– Spam prevention: Integrate with reCAPTCHA to avoid spam submissions
– Email notifications: Automatically deliver form submissions to your designated email address
– Customization: Style your contact forms to match your website's design with some basic CSS knowledge
6. Wordfence Security: Safeguard Your Website
WordPress security is of paramount importance in protecting your website's data and reputation. Wordfence Security, a widely-used security plugin, offers a robust set of features to safeguard your site against vulnerabilities and cyber threats:
– Firewall protection: Defend your site from hacking attempts and block malicious traffic
– Malware scanner: Automatically scan your website for malware and other security threats
– Login security: Enable two-factor authentication (2FA) and limit login attempts for enhanced login security
– Real-time monitoring: Receive notifications of potential security breaches for swift action
